When they were in school, it could be called a love story between top students. Meng Bai was the top student in the drama department, and Song Zhi was also ranked among the top students in the acting department.

After graduation, Meng Bai became an independent screenwriter, while Song Zhi took the entrance exam for the People's Art Theatre on the recommendation of his teacher, and passed it on his first try.

The People's Art Theatre is the Beijing People's Art Theatre, a national-level drama theatre, the highest hall of the domestic drama community, and also a formal public institution with a full staff.

It can be said that apart from earning little and having little fame, the actors of the People's Art Theatre are almost the best in terms of professionalism, acting ability, official development and even the "actor contempt chain".

In fact, Meng Bai was recommended by Professor Zou to take the entrance exam for the People's Art Theatre. Moreover, the status of a screenwriter is one level higher than that of an actor. If he was admitted, his name would be written alongside those of big names such as Guo Moruo, Lao She, Cao Yu, and Ju Yin.

Unfortunately, as a young and high-spirited man at that time, he made a decision that "went against his ancestors" - not to take the examination for the official position.

"Are you also visiting the crew now?" Meng Bai asked doubtfully.

"Of course, you're not... With the little money we make a month, if we didn't take on any outside roles, we would have starved to death in Beijing North." Perhaps because he was not afraid of being heard in front of Meng Bai, an "acquaintance", Song Zhi complained subconsciously.

The profession of drama actor seems to be at the "top of the contempt chain", but in fact, only they know their own suffering.

The People's Art Theatre is a deficit-funded public institution, and a large part of its income is self-supporting. But drama is a niche thing, and given the status of the People's Art Theatre, it is impossible for it to stage some overly entertaining plays like the popular drama groups such as "Happy Twist" in the past two years. So although the performances of the People's Art Theatre are exciting enough and the actors' acting skills are also quite superb, it really doesn't make much money overall.

The theater makes little money, so the actors naturally get less money. Newcomers like Song Zhi only make three to five hundred yuan per play. In addition, there are many actors in the People's Art Theater, and they can only perform a few shows a year, so the money they earn is naturally very little.

Anyway, Meng Bai remembered that when the two were still together, Song Zhi only made about three to four thousand yuan a month.

Three to four thousand a month is barely enough in a small county, but it is not enough in northern Beijing. In addition, there is a lot of free time, so many actors of the People's Art Theater will take on acting jobs outside to supplement their family income. As long as there is no trouble or any important tasks, the theater generally does not care much.

However, auditioning for a film crew is not simply determined by your acting skills. You may say that you are a professional actor from the People's Art Theatre, but in the eyes of the producers, you may not be more competitive than someone who says that he has 50,000 fans.
